Output 66edfeb03f26ac6fd452db7d14625814702187d8a0f4f8d5a12070454a81948b:1

value
252251024
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f7ea663741a3b663ae882fea2dda0ab4556670b OP_EQUALVERIFY OP_CHECKSIG
address
1JTXnS6o6u3Yr75zzo2TJxWWqi1FJSDsUv
transaction
66edfeb03f26ac6fd452db7d14625814702187d8a0f4f8d5a12070454a81948b
confirmations
487029
spent
true